Invesco S&P SmallCap Consumer Discretionary ETF

14 hedge funds and large institutions have $3.77M invested in Invesco S&P SmallCap Consumer Discretionary ETF in 2020 Q3 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 1 funds opening new positions, 3 increasing their positions, 5 reducing their positions, and 7 closing their positions.
